Refitting, motor
The procedure below details how to refit motor, axis 3.
3HAC022033-001 Revision: E
Action
CAUTION!
The motor weighs 32 kg! All lifting equipment used
must be sized accordingly!
disconnect the brake release voltage.
Action
1.
DANGER!
Turn off all electric power, hydraulic and
pneumatic pressure supplies to the robot!
For Foundry Prime robots: Do not turn off the air
pressure to motors and SMB.
2. Make sure the o-ring on the circumference of the
motor is seated properly. Lightly lubricate it with
grease.
3. Fit the lifting tool, motor axis 2, 3, 4 to the motor. Art no. is specified in
4. Fit the two guide pins in the two lower motor
attachment holes.
5.
CAUTION!
The motor weighs 32 kg! All lifting equipment
used must be sized accordingly!
6. Lift the motor and guide it onto the guide pins, as
close to the correct position as possible without
pushing the motor pinion into the gear.
7. Remove the lifting tool and allow the motor stay on
the guide pins.
8. In order to release the brake, connect the 24 VDC
power supply.
